How does jealousy affect social media?

How does jealousy affect social media?

Social media jealousy is the feeling of envy that is sometimes associated with reading what people are posting and sharing online. Sometimes these images and posts can lead you to feel envious of the lives of others or depressed about the state of your own less-than-perfect life.

Is social media making me miserable?

While social media use doesn’t directly cause depression, it can increase the likelihood of depressive symptoms by increasing feelings of isolation, sleep deprivation, and cyberbullying. Being aware of how you feel on different social media platforms and taking a break can help mitigate these negative consequences.

Does social media make people jealous?

With social media apps like Facebook, Twitter and Instagram on the rise, many people’s social skills are decreasing. A total of 54\% of social media users feel upset when no one ‘liked or commented’ on a picture they posted and nearly half were jealous when they saw a friend had more likes than they did.

Are people who aren’t on social media happier?

A study conducted at the University of Kentucky revealed that there was no significant change in a person’s mood even after they quit social media for seven, 14, 21 or 28 days; or if they continued using social media as before. …

Is social media linked to depression?

The research does not prove social media causes depression. Indeed, it is possible that people already prone to feeling sad were more likely to log on to such sites. But it adds to evidence of a growing mental health crisis in the United States.

Why is social media unhealthy?

The negative aspects of social media However, multiple studies have found a strong link between heavy social media and an increased risk for depression, anxiety, loneliness, self-harm, and even suicidal thoughts. Social media may promote negative experiences such as: Inadequacy about your life or appearance.
